Transaction 91250b593302d1409a3f38bd7d668b68fe61edd4ed9e73d70ec6d02030f032cc

60 Input
2 Outputs
  • 91250b593302d1409a3f38bd7d668b68fe61edd4ed9e73d70ec6d02030f032cc:0
  • value  656000000
    address  1JpF1w8R9935d1sC4jCqXd7gYPE8yxHXrd
  • 91250b593302d1409a3f38bd7d668b68fe61edd4ed9e73d70ec6d02030f032cc:1
  • value  601630
    address  3H2167ak8np4MBxpeGhNYCCxjgV6HYHv8R